Private Service
This service is private and available only to authorized users. Access requires an invitation.
Welcome to Wilma MCP Server
Access your Finnish school Wilma messages through MCP (Model Context Protocol) or REST API. Compatible with Claude Desktop, ChatGPT Actions, and other LLM tools.
Getting Started
Authenticate with Google
Sign in with your Google account to access the service.
Configure Wilma
Enter your Wilma credentials and add your children. Credentials are encrypted and stored securely.
Connect Your AI Assistant
Claude Desktop: Add the MCP server URL to your configuration.
ChatGPT: Import the OpenAPI spec as a Custom GPT Action.
API Clients: Use Bearer token authentication with the REST API.
Available Tools
These tools are used automatically by your AI assistant when relevant, or you can ask the AI to use a specific tool by name.
get_new_messages
Retrieve recent messages with optional filters for child and timestamp.
search_messages
Search messages by sender, subject, content, label, or date range.
poll_wilma_messages
Force refresh messages from Wilma (bypasses auto-refresh).
list_children
List all configured children and their school paths.